Jean Hatzfeld (born 1949 in the French colony of Madagascar ) is a French journalist.

Life

Jean Hatzfeld is a grandson of the Graecist Jean Hatzfeld and son of the historian Olivier Hatzfeld and Maud Hatzfeld, Protestants of Jewish origin. He grew up in Le Chambon-sur-Lignon . In 1976 he became a journalist for the newspaper Liberation , where he initially built up the sports department. He switched to politics and reported for twenty years as a war correspondent on conflicts in the Middle East, the Balkans and Africa. Various non-fiction books and some novels emerged from the experiences and newspaper articles.

Hatzfeld suffered life-threatening gunshot wounds while reporting in Bosnia in 1992 . In June 1994 he left Sarajevo to report on the soccer World Cup in the USA . He then drove to Rwanda , where the Hutu murders between May and July found many victims among the Tutsi . He stayed in the country for two months. In 1998 he took a one-year leave of absence from the Liberation, went back to Rwanda and interviewed surviving Tutsi, which resulted in the report Dans le nu de la vie , which appeared in 2000. When most of the perpetrators were given amnesty in 2003, he conducted interviews with them and published them and his analysis in the book Stratégie des antilopes .

Hatzfeld's texts were edited for theater performances and brought to the stage at the Festival d'Avignon, among others .
